BACHELOR'S DEGREE REQUIRED Top 3 Skills: - Analytical and Problem Solving Skills - Work well in a time sensitive environment - Self-starter, who is not afraid to ask questions This is an temporary/contingent worker role in Fixed Income Operations. We provide operational coverage to the trading, underwriting and structuring of Fixed Income securities. This includes the trade capture, reconciliation, documentation and settlement of proprietary and liquidity transactions executed by various trading desks. The essential focus of this team is to ensure all operational risks are recognized and managed and that internal controls are complete and operating effectively. The role will be an integral part of managing risk for the fixed income operations group on a daily basis.
Products supported include:
- Securitized Products,
- Mortgage and Asset Backed Securities,
- Agency TBA's
This position will include:
- Understands risk implications of fixed income operations role
- Ensures all functions and procedures are performed in a timely and correct manner, i.e. trade checkout, position reconciliation, wash account reconciliation-
- Work with trading desk, sales, and other operations group to ensure trade processing
- Cross-training with other team members
- Assist on any issues, and provides timely escalation to desk and operations management

The ideal candidate will work as part of an incident response team to ensure quick response to information assurance and outage notifications for network, cybersecurity, and application monitoring events. The Enterprise Operations Center is responsible for monitoring all agency IT systems and information assets and this entails providing extended hours support after core duty hours and on weekends. Other duties include monitoring operations and maintenance of servers, software and hardware located at the site. Maintenance includes (but is not limited to) backup and restoration, software upgrades, software patch installations, hardware replacements and diagnosis/resolution of any software/hardware issues
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ES
The Essential Duties and Responsibilities are intended to present a descriptive list of the range of duties performed for this position and are not intended to reflect all duties performed within the job. Other duties may be assigned.
Monitor, track, and escalate any network issues within carrier networks. This includes monitoring voice and electronic communication channels for incidents, outages, and degradations.
Monitor all agency IT systems and information assets, investigate alerts, conduct incident triage, performs initial and subsequent analysis to determine possible root causes, and performs incident response actions to resolve issues.
Provide continuous network availability monitoring for remote access solutions, initiate contact with Network Service Providers in case of network failures, and generate trouble tickets
Provide Incident handling and coordination; including escalation and reporting of potential or confirmed incidents to include but not limited to privacy, network, cybersecurity, application, and web events and incidents.
Work with other Network Management teams and groups to resolve various outages, major network service interruptions, and to provide updates to customers at client sites.
Use server monitoring tools to optimize, improve, expand, upgrade server and network capabilities and connectivity as deemed necessary.
Install new hardware and software making sure that all components (hardware and software) interface correctly with each other and the network
Refer selected problems to 3rd party contractors. If equipment is under warranty, contact manufacturer/vendor for warranty repair or replacements. For some hardware repairs - drive replacements, power supply replacements, fuser roller repairs - a 3rd party contractor can be called in for assistance or repairs.
